Dracaena fragrans 'Lemon Lime' houseplant
  • Dracaena fragrans 'Lemon Lime' is a cultivar of Dracaena fragrans (L.) Ker Gawl. It is a slow growing shrub, usually multistemmed at the base. The leaves are glossy green, lanceolate; small leaves are erect to spreading, and larger leaves usually drooping under their weight. This cultivar has vibrant, fresh foliage with bright green, yellow and white leaves. It is wide spreading, with delightfully long, arching, lance-shaped leaves arranged around a central stem. Leaves are predominantly a lemon-lime background colour, sometimes tending towards yellow, with a central stripe of darker green edged in white.

    The species name refers to the fragrant flowers, while the English name derives from a perceived resemblance of the stem to a corn (Zea mays) stalk.

    The name dracaena is derived from the romanized form of the Ancient Greek δράκαινα – drakaina, "female dragon".
